Upper Jaw Correction

Orthodontics plays a crucial role in addressing malformations of the upper jaw. often referred to as maxillary correction, this targeted branch of orthodontics utilizes braces, aligners, or other tools to align the bones and teeth within the upper arch. This treatment aims to improve facial harmony, bite function, and complete oral health.

The motivations for seeking upper jaw correction are multiple. These include conditions like crowding, underbites, and structural discrepancies. An orthodontist will conduct a comprehensive evaluation to determine the best course of treatment custom-designed to your individual needs.

  • Treatment options for upper jaw correction can vary depending on the severity of the condition.
  • Metal brackets remain a popular choice, providing controlled movement of teeth and bones over time.
  • Invisalign offer a more discreet alternative, utilizing phased aligner trays to gradually modify the jaw structure.

Additionally, some cases may necessitate surgical intervention in conjunction with orthodontics for optimal results.

Treatment for Upper Jaw Protrusion

When facing upper jaw protrusion, several solutions are available to address the issue. These can include orthodontic devices, such as braces, which gradually shift the jaw into a more favorable position. In some cases, jaw surgery may be suggested to realign the bone structure. The specific treatment course of action will vary on the severity of the protrusion, individual patient needs, and comprehensive dental health.

Meeting with an experienced orthodontist or oral surgeon is crucial to assess the most suitable treatment method for each unique case.
